Abstract
This paper introduces a novel adaptive finite-impulse-response (FIR) equalizer-order selection scheme for multiple-input multiple-output (MIMO) channels. The model-order selection for blind FIR equalizers is determined heuristically but hardly on any theoretical basis. However, this heuristical strategy would often lead to a suboptimal solution. Thus, we design a non-pilot-aided MIMO channel-length estimation scheme and propose a new blind-equalizer-order determination scheme built on such an adaptive channel-length estimation method. Our simulations show that the proposed scheme greatly outperforms the conventional systems using the fixed heuristical model-order selection technique.
